Robert Keeley Effect Pedals

Robert Keeley has gained a reputation as one of the best pedal modifiers out there. He can turn an ordinary, $40 pedal into a screaming machine with his electronic expertise. Keeley also makes his own stomp boxes, and they can been found on many famous pedal boards. If you have a cheap pedal that you like, but you want to like it more, seek out Robert Keeley's version and compare the two. The difference is in the tone!

Robert Keeley Vox Wah V847 Mello Wah

Robert Keeley Effect Pedals - Vox Wah V847 Mello Wah

This Keeley Vox Wah V847 is seriously one the coolest things to come our way in a while. We already love Keeley for taking our favorite pedals one step beyond, and for creating his own innovative pedals, but this is too much. He's modded a Vox Wah - and you know after it has passed through his hands, it's pretty much magic.

Here he's given you dual inductors for a Mello Wah sound or full-on Funk Wah. You've got a toggle on the toe-end of the pedal to switch between one or two inductors (Dunlop Fasels). The toggle on the right side is for bass and resonance - the center is stock wah, the other two positions give you different bass boosts - you can get tones from Stevie Ray to Clapton to Hendrix and more. The knob on the right gives you Midrange/Volume control. Keep in mind this has true bypass so this won't steal your tone with the pedal off, plus he's included a new style of stomp switch dampener - making this perfect for studio work too.

And, last but not least, he wisely added a blue LED light so you can tell when it's on and off. Simple, yet genius and an easy way to ensure your tone's where you want it all the time. This Keeley Vox Wah V847 comes with the Vox soft cover and is boxed, with Keeley's detailed info as well.

Robert Keeley Looper

Robert Keeley Effect Pedals - Looper

This Keeley Looper is an incredibly small true-bypass looper box from Keeley Electronics! This little wonder is only 1 inch wide and 3 inches long, fits in the tightest of pedal boards and offer you a dramatic improvement in tone. Connect any effect to this unit that is "old school" and not true-bypass. In particular Vintage wahs, echos, phasers, fuzz face type pedals, etc., or even new effects that might have a weak bypass system. These elderly effects rob tone when they are off. Now you can make them truly bypassed when off with this little box. Works with or without power. When you add a DC supply to this unit, the two LEDs let you know if the loop is active or not. The Blue LED indicates your signal is passing through the vintage effect, the Red LED indicates true-bypass. The Keeley Looper, don't leave home without it!

Robert Keeley Java Boost

Robert Keeley Effect Pedals - Java Boost

The Keeley Java Boost is a germanium based TREBLE BOOSTER, it is not a clean boost. It is designed to give you classic tones from the 60's and 70's, and that is exactly what it does. This pedal must be used with a cranked amp that is overdriven or distorting a bit already. The more the amp and pedal are cranked, the more the creamy, beautiful, sustaining distortion there will be. Robert Keeley TR-2 Tremolo Mod

Robert Keeley Effect Pedals - TR-2 Tremolo Mod

The features of the Boss TR-2 have always been cool, but its life as a tone sucking machine has been well documented. Now that Robert Keeley is done with it, it is probably the best trem pedal on the market. First off, he fixes the volume drop, bass frequency loss and the input level tone suck. By improving the components, Robert has effectively made this suitable for guitars and keys, no input overloading here on keyboards. He also adds a control for the output level, so you can get the proper amount of level boost for your particular needs. The waveform knob still works just like the original TR-2, great for fine tuning the envelope. Great amp like trem tones and sputtering on/off "machine gun" effects with no tone suck.

Robert Keeley SD-1 5 Star Mod

Robert Keeley Effect Pedals - SD-1 5 Star Mod

This is one of the best combination of Germanium transistors and diodes we have ever heard. The combination of the "woolly mammoth" tones from the Germanium and the smooth, buttery crunch of the diode produces a HUGE tone from this yellow guy. If your Fuzz Face clones are frustrating you due to the inconsistancy from temperature changes and are tired of altering your playing style to suit the pedal, this is your box. It actually reacts in a POSITIVE way to variations in your picking attack and will give you consistant Germanium tones from gig to gig. This one has the bass boost switch and the diode selector switch. The left switch is the bass boost when in the up mode. The right switch gives you more of the Germanium for the most distortion in the up position, and a stock tone with the silicon and germanium blend for the clipping. All modes yield satisfying results and are infinitely better and more responsive than the stock SD-1. We also had Robert install the Burr Brown chip for higher fidelity, but the TI RC4558P chip is in a little compartment for use as a backup or to allow the user to change if so desired.
